Pairing mentors and mentees is one of the most challenging steps. People come from various backgrounds and have different professional needs, career goals and learning ...Set clear expectations. Every mentoring relationship needs a clear “why”, “when”, and “where.”. I tell mentors and mentees to create a list of goals of what they want to get out of their time together. Then I suggest they clarify where and how often they’ll meet. I’ve found it to be helpful to have a consistent place to meet.In addition, training allows you to learn more about each participant before you officially accept him or her into your program. Mentor training should last at least two hours, and it should be offered as an in-person experience. It should also occur prior to matching mentors and mentees. A mentorship program also shows current and future staff that you ...Checklist for Getting Started. Recruitment planning checklist: Determine the number of mentors you want to recruit and set a deadline for meeting your target. Choose your recruitment strategies and methods. Develop a recruitment timeline and assign staff members (or volunteers) to be responsible for each task. Deciding what type of mentoring program is best for your …Public Funding for Mentoring Programs . Currently, the U.S. Congress funds a single youth mentoring-specific grant program. This program, the “Youth Mentoring Grant,” is housed at the U.S. Department of Justice and managed by the Office of Juvenile Justice and Delinquency Prevention (OJJDP).It provides funds ($107 million in FY23) for mentoring …Mentoring is a one-to-one relationship where an older mature person serves as a role-model to a youth.
